QUALIFICATION STRUCTURE AND RULES

To be awarded the MEM31922 Certificate III in Engineering – Fabrication Trade, the following units of competency must be achieved.

 

CORE UNITS:

MEM09002 Interpret technical drawing
MEM11011 Undertake manual handling
MEM12023 Perform engineering measurements
MEM12024 Perform computations
MEM13015 Work safely and effectively in manufacturing and engineering
MEM14006 Plan work activities
MEM16006 Organise and communicate information
MEM16008 Interact with computing technology
MEM17003 Assist in the provision of on-the-job training
MEM18001 Use hand tools
MEM18002 Use power tools/hand held operations
MSMENV272 Participate in environmentally sustainable work practices

 

PLUS ELECTIVE UNITS:

MEM09011 Apply basic engineering design concepts
MEM12007 Mark off/out structural fabrications and shapes
MEM05005 Carry out mechanical cutting
MEM05007 Perform manual heating and thermal cutting
MEM05012 Perform routine manual metal arc welding
MEM05090 Weld using manual metal arc welding process
MEM05050 Perform routine gas metal arc welding
MEM05085 Select welding processes
MEM05052 Apply safe welding practices
MEM05089 Assemble fabricated components
MEM05094 Repair, replace and/or modify fabrications
MEM05037 Perform geometric development
MEM05010 Apply fabrication, forming and shaping techniques
MEM05049 Perform routine gas tungsten arc welding
MEM05091 Weld using gas metal arc welding process
MEM05072 Perform advanced welding using manual metal arc welding process
MEM05014 Monitor quality of production welding/fabrications
MEM11016 Order materials
MEM16004 Perform internal/external customer service
MEM09003 Prepare basic engineering drawing
MEM18003 Use tools for precision work
MEM07032 Use workshop machines for basic operations
MEM18011 Shut down and isolate machines/equipment
MEM18055 Dismantle, replace and assemble engineering components

Recognition of Prior Learning (RPL) is a process of having your knowledge, work experience and skills formally assessed for the purpose of gaining a nationally recognised and accredited qualification. InTech offers you the chance to transfer your skills and experience and turn it into a Certificate III in Engineering – Fabrication Trade!

The benefits of RPL:

  • Save money – RPL is a much cheaper alternative than full-time study
  • Save time – RPL allows you to achieve the qualification as soon as you can provide the satisfactory skills and experience
  • RPL gives overseas skilled workers the opportunity to transfer their overseas skills and experience into an Australian qualification. This may be used to apply for jobs in Australia or apply for migration.
  • RPL identifies gaps in your skills which can be translated into a training plan to meet the requirements of a specific job role or to achieve the full qualification
  • Apply for further study or accreditation

If you are considering study or further training, think about what existing skills and industry experience you already have as you may be eligible to apply for an RPL.

To successfully achieve an RPL, you must be able to demonstrate your skills towards each unit of competency in the qualification and show work currency to ensure it aligns with current industry standards.

As part of the RPL application process, candidates must provide the following types of evidence:

  • Portfolio of Evidence
    • Prior qualifications (accredited and non-accredited)
    • Employment history (detailed, positions, performance, appraisals)
    • Visual evidence (photos and videos) demonstrating your skillset
    • Work samples and other relevant documents
    • References and testimonials from verifiable sources
    • Journals and publications
  • Practical testing in the workshop or classroom (if necessary)
  • Written/verbal testing (if necessary)

Upon successful completion of this course, you will be awarded with the Certificate III in Engineering – Fabrication Trade. This qualification is nationally recognised under the Australian Qualifications Framework (AQF). Check www.training.gov.au

Pathways into the qualification:

Credit may be granted towards this qualification by those who have completed one of the following:

  • MEM10119 Certificate I in Engineering
  • MEM20422 Certificate II in Engineering Pathways
  • or other relevant qualifications.
